Safety Features

When you're running on a treadmill, it goes without saying that you should keep both hands on the handles and never let anything hang off of them. If you fall off balance on the treadmill due to something getting stuck in the belt it could be because of a piece of equipment that was snagged. It's also important to maintain the cleanliness of your workout area in case any stray objects be dragged under the treadmill, and pose a danger.

Treadmills are equipped with a range of features, and it's important to select the best one to suit your needs. For instance, if are planning to use the treadmill for jogging choose one with a wide running deck that can accommodate your natural stride. A shorter deck can limit your leg movement which can result in awkward or unnatural steps that could result in injuries.

If you plan to utilize your treadmill for high intensity workouts, it's a good idea to choose a model with the ability to adjust the incline. Running at a moderate incline allows you to experience the sensation of running outdoors and can help you to burn more calories in a shorter time. Additionally having a higher incline can aid in avoiding injury by taking pressure off your knees and lower back.

Another aspect to think about is the stop button. The stop button should be placed centrally and easily accessible so that you can easily press it when you need to pause the workout. It's also helpful to have a lock function, which keeps other people from running on the treadmill when you're not there.

Inclined Settings

Many foldable treadmills have an incline setting that lets you simulate outdoor workouts while targeting different muscles. For example, running at a slight incline can help avoid injuries by removing pressure from your knees and lowering back, while running uphill can strengthen your calf muscles. You can also utilize the treadmill's incline settings to spice up your training by varying the intensity of each workout.

Consider how often and for the length of time you plan to exercise. It is also important to determine if you'll prefer to walk or jog on the treadmill, and if so which speed you'd like to attain. Most treadmills can run at speeds of up to 10 miles an hour, but more advanced models might be able of higher speeds.

If you will mostly be running on a treadmill, you should look for one with an adjustable incline between 15 and zero percent. If you plan to walk often, you might prefer a treadmill that folds with an incline of between 10 and 12 per cent. In certain models, you can alter the incline by hand during your workout. This lets you alter your workout without having to stop and step off the treadmill to do so.

The best incline treadmills also have other features that make your workouts more enjoyable and effective. For example, some have touchscreen displays that allow you to access a variety of pre-set workout options and monitor your progress. They can also connect to Branx Fitness Foldable Treadmill With Touchscreen Display apps, such as Apple Health, to provide you with a personalized experience.

The deck's size is another feature to consider when choosing the right treadmill. The deck size should be large enough to accommodate a stride when running uphill. Additionally, the deck should be long and wide enough to let you take comfortable strides when power walking uphill.

Additionally, you should consider the console and handlebars in determining whether the treadmill will be adequate to meet your needs during a workout at full incline. Ideally, the handles should be placed close to you so that you can easily reach them. The base should be designed with extra padding to assist your body when doing exercises at an incline.
